Sumário

Search

  1. Prefácio
  2. Programas e Utilitários de Linha de Comando
  3. Instalando e Configurando Utilitários de Linha de Comando
  4. Usando os programas de linha de comando
  5. Variáveis de Ambiente para Programas de Linha de Comando
  6. Usando infacmd
  7. Referência de Comando infacmd as
  8. Referência de Comandos infacmd aud
  9. Referência de Comandos infacmd autotune
  10. Referência de Comandos Infacmd bg
  11. Referência de Comandos infacmd ccps
  12. Referência de Comandos de infacmd cluster
  13. Referência de Comando infacmd cms
  14. Referência de Comando infacmd dis
  15. Consultas do Infacmd dis
  16. Referência de comandos infacmd dp
  17. Referência de comandos infacmd idp
  18. Referência de comandos infacmd edp
  19. Referência de Comandos Infacmd es
  20. Referência de Comando infacmd ics
  21. Referência de Comando infacmd ipc
  22. Referência de Comando infacmd isp
  23. Referência de comandos infacmd ldm
  24. Referência de Comandos infacmd mas
  25. Referência de Comandos infacmd mi
  26. Referência de Comando infacmd mrs
  27. Referência de Comando infacmd ms
  28. Referência de Comando infacmd oie
  29. Referência de Comando infacmd ps
  30. Referência de Comando infacmd pwx
  31. Referência de Comando infacmd roh
  32. Referência do Comando infacmd rms
  33. Referência aos comandos infacmd RTM
  34. Referência de Comandos infacmd sch
  35. Referência de Comandos infacmd search
  36. Referência de Comando infacmd sql
  37. Referência de Comando infacmd tdm
  38. Referência de Comando infacmd tools
  39. Referência do Comando infacmd wfs
  40. Referência de Comandos infacmd ws
  41. Referência de Comandos infacmd xrf
  42. Arquivos de controle infacmd
  43. Referência de Comando infasetup
  44. Referência de Comando pmcmd
  45. referência de comando pmrep
  46. Trabalhando com o filemanager
  47. Funcionamento com arquivos pmrep

Referência de Comandos

Referência de Comandos

ListObjectDependencies

ListObjectDependencies

Lista objetos de dependências para objetos reutilizáveis e não-reutilizáveis. Se você deseja listar dependências para objetos não-reutilizáveis, use um arquivo de entrada persistente contendo IDs de objetos. Para criar esse arquivo, execute uma consulta e escolha criar um arquivo de texto.
O ListObjectDependencies aceita um arquivo de entrada persistente e pode criar um arquivo de saída persistente. Esses arquivos estão no mesmo formato. Se você criar um arquivo de saída, use-o como entrada para os comandos ApplyLabel, AddToDeployment Group ou Validate
pmrep
.
O ListObjectDependencies retornará o número de registros se o comando for executado com êxito.
O comando ListObjectDependencies usa a seguinte sintaxe:
listobjectdependencies {{-n <object_name>   -o <object_type>   [-t <object_subtype>]   [-v <version_number>]   [-f <folder_name>] } |    -i <persistent_input_file>} [-d <dependency_object_types>] [-p <dependency_direction (children, parents, or both)>] [-s (include pk-fk dependency)] [-g (across repositories)] [-u <persistent_output_file_name>   [-a (append)]] [-c <column_separator>] [-r <end-of-record_separator>] [-l <end-of-listing_indicator>] [-b (verbose)] [-y (print database type)] [-e <dbd_separator>]
A tabela a seguir descreve as opções e argumentos do ListObjectDependencies do
pmrep
:
Opção
Argumento
Descrição
-n
object_name
Obrigatório. Nome de um objeto específico para o qual listar dependências.
-o
object_type
Obrigatório. Tipo de objeto para o qual as dependências serão listadas. Você pode especificar origem, destino, transformação, mapeamento, sessão, worklet, fluxo de trabalho, agendador, sessão, configuração de sessão, tarefa, cubo, dimensão, consulta e grupo de implantação.
-t
object_subtype
Tipo de transformação, tarefa ou consulta. Ignorado em outros tipos de objeto. Para obter mais informações sobre os subtipos válidos, consulte Listagem de tipos de objeto.
-v
version_number
Opcional. Liste objetos dependentes para uma versão de objeto que não seja a mais recente. Use essa opção somente para repositórios com versão. Ela não se aplica a repositórios sem versão.
-f
folder_name
Pasta contendo o nome do objeto. A pasta será obrigatória se você não usar a opção -i.
-i
persistent_input_file
Opcional. Arquivo do texto de objetos gerados de comandos ExecuteQuery ou Validate. Use esse arquivo para listar dependências de objetos não-reutilizáveis.
Se usar essa opção, você não poderá utilizar as opções -n, -o, -f para especificar objetos.
-d
dependency_object_types
Opcional. Tipo de objetos dependentes a serem listados. Você pode inserir TODOS ou um ou mais tipos de objetos. O padrão é TODOS.
Se você inserir TODOS, o
pmrep
listará todos os objetos dependentes compatíveis. Se você escolher um ou mais objetos, o
pmrep
listará objetos dependentes para esses tipos. Para inserir vários tipos de objetos, separe-os por vírgulas sem espaços.
-p
dependency_direction
Obrigatório se você não usar a opção -s. Objetos pai ou filho dependentes a serem listados. Você pode especificar pais, filhos ou ambos. Se você não usar a opção -p, o
pmrep
não listará dependências de pais ou filhos.
-s
-
Obrigatório se você não usar a opção -p. Inclui o objeto de dependência de chave primária/chave externa, independentemente da direção da dependência. Se você não usar a opção -s, o
pmrep
não listará as dependências de chave primária/chave estrangeira.
-g
-
Opcional. Encontre dependências de objetos em repositórios.
-u
persistent_output_file_name
Envie o resultado de dependência para um arquivo de texto. Use o arquivo de texto como entrada para os comandos ApplyLabel, AddToDeployment Group ou Validate
pmrep
. O padrão envia o resultado da consulta para o stdout. Não é possível usar as opções -b e -c com essa opção.
-a
-
Anexe os resultados ao arquivo de saída persistente em vez de sobrescrevê-lo.
-c
column_separator
Caractere ou conjunto de caracteres usado para separar colunas de metadados de objetos. Use um caractere ou um conjunto de caracteres que não seja usado nos nomes do objeto de repositório. Se algum nome de objeto de repositório contiver espaços, evite usá-los como separadores de colunas. Não é possível usar esta opção com a opção -u.
Se você omitir essa opção, o
pmrep
usará um espaço único.
-r
end-of-record_
separador
Caractere ou conjunto de caracteres usado para especificar o final dos metadados do objeto. Use um caractere ou um conjunto de caracteres que não seja usado nos nomes do objeto de repositório.
O padrão é newline /n.
-l
end-of-listing_indicator
O caractere ou o conjunto de caracteres usado para especificar o final da lista de objetos. Insira um caractere ou um conjunto de caracteres que não seja usado nos nomes do objeto de repositório.
Se você omitir essa opção, o
pmrep
usará um ponto final.
-b
-
Detalhado. Exibe mais do que o mínimo de informações sobre os objetos. Se você omitir essa opção, o
pmrep
exibirá um formato mais curto que inclui o tipo de objeto, a palavra reutilizável ou não reutilizável, o nome e o caminho do objeto. O formato detalhado inclui o número da versão e o nome da pasta.
O formato curto para objetos globais, como rótulo, consulta, grupo de implantação e conexão, inclui o tipo e o nome do objeto. O formato detalhado inclui o nome do criador e a hora da criação. Não é possível usar esta opção com a opção -u.
-y
-
Opcional. Exibe o tipo de banco de dados de origens e destinos.
-e
dbd_separator
Opcional. Se uma origem ODBC tiver um ponto (.) no nome, defina outro caractere separador quando definir o objeto de origem. Por exemplo, em vez de database_name.source_name, defina o objeto de origem como database_name\source_name, e defina o dbd_separator como barra invertida (\).